CAA conducts islandwide raids on errant traders | Sri Lanka News


The Consumer Affairs Authority (CAA) yesterday conducted 151 raids on errant traders including 51 raids on those who sold eggs exceeding the controlled price.

The CAA has conducted some 1,250 raids throughout the country so far under a special programme to nab errant traders in view of the festive season.

The Authority said raids are being conducted everyday including on holidays and special teams have been assigned for the purpose. (Ajith Siriwardana)
